warlording
<jargon> The act of excoriating a bloated, ugly or derivative sig block. 
Common grounds for warlording include the presence of a signature rendered in a 
BUAF, over-used or cliched sig quotes, ugly ASCII art, or simply excessive size. 
The original "Warlord" was a BIFF-like newbie c. 1991 who featured in his sig a 
particularly large and obnoxious ASCII graphic resembling the sword of Conan the 
Barbarian in the 1981 John Milius movie; the group name alt.fan.warlord was 
sarcasm, and the characteristic mode of warlording is devastatingly sarcastic 
praise.
 
Usenet newsgroup: alt.fan.warlord.
